Refrigerated liquid nitrogen is a hazardous substance that should only be handled by a licensed practitioner experienced in its administration. It can cause cryogenic burns or injury and may displace oxygen, leading to rapid suffocation. It should only be used and stored in well-ventilated outdoor areas, and safety precautions, including wearing cold insulating gloves, face shields, and eye protection, should be observed. The valve should be closed after each use, and the container should be kept in an upright position. If inhaled or comes in contact with skin, it is advised to seek medical attention immediately.*
